Bust open-source compiler it supports multiple archi- tectures and has multiple aggressive optimizations mak- ing it a natural vehicle for our research in addition , each new version usually features new transformations demonstrating the need for a system to automatically re- tune its optimization heuristics in this paper we. In this paper, we present our compiler approach to sup- port the heterogeneous parallelism found in the cell ar- chitecture, which includes multiple, heterogeneous processor elements and simd units on all processing elements the proposed approach is implemented as a research prototype in ibm's xl product compiler. Compiler design and implementation and to serve as a springboard to more advanced courses although this paper concentrates on the implementation of a compiler, an outline for an advanced topics course that builds upon the compiler is also presented by us index terms- lex,yacc parser,parser-lexer,symptoms. Explore the latest articles, projects, and questions and answers in compiler design, and find compiler design experts. 4541775 topics on compilers 3 syllabus ○ goals get an idea of whats going on in current compiler research improve paper reading, discussion and presentation skills ○ materials the lecture does not follow one particular textbook, however, the first half of the lecture is based on “optimizing compilers for modern.
Both the basic research work and the development of the prototype compiler are based on a radically different design methodology, in contrast to the design approaches used by virtually all commercial and experimental compilers illinois, university of - center for supercomputing research and development: the center. This paper develops a novel compiler technique to recover program state without the overheads of explicit tional compilers artificially inhibit the sizes of the idempotent regions in programs, severely limiting their for program recovery, several questions remain for future research first, while we showed that idempotent. Akim demaille roland levillain∗ epita research and development laboratory (lrde) 14-16, rue compiler is not required for this paper, figure 1 provides a crash course section 2 a compiler typically features three parts: the front-end analyzes the input program, the middle-end is independent of the source and. Xplore articles related to optimizing compilers educational resources on optimizing compilers standards related to optimizing compilers jobs related to optimizing compilers the ieee/acm automated software engineering (ase) conference series is the premier research forum for automated software engineering.
Microsoft research cambridge [email protected] eric van wyk oxford university this paper studies the use of aspect orientation in structur- ing syntax directed compilers syntax-directed compilers the speci cation language in this paper we propose a technique for making compiler `aspects' rst-class objects,. An in-depth understanding of compiler bugs can help detect and fix an mig- based compiler for programmable logic-in-memory architectures free download abstract resistive memories have gained high research attention for enabling design of in-memory computing circuits and systems we propose for the first time.
25th international conference on compiler construction (cc 2016) march 17-18, 2016 | barcelona, spain see you in cc 2017 survey - feedback to be pr. Research paper-embedded system-compiler design-electronics electrical software eee engineering free ieee paper. High-level languages continued to drive compiler research and development focus areas included optimization and automatic code generation trends in programming languages and development environments influenced compiler technology more compilers became included in language distributions (perl, java.
Abstract this paper presents a compiler sys- tem for adaptive computing some existing research projects in adaptive systems have this paper dis- cusses multiple routes of approach to expunge these misfeatures and improve the system as a whole 31 suif2 compiler system for this work, we use the suif2 compiler. Over the past decade, production compilers for general-purpose processors have adopted a number of major technologies emerging from compiler research, including here's how to look it up yourself: peruse the latest papers at pldi, popl, oopsla, icfp, cgo (and their associated workshops) and see what you think.